What is the pricing range for the 2021 Toyota RAV4?

The pricing for the 2021 RAV4 is competitive within the compact SUV market, with the base GX model starting at an attractive $31,695. As you move up the trim levels, the Edge variant, with its enhanced features and capabilities, peaks at $48,915.

It’s important to note that these prices exclude additional costs such as stamp duty and other government fees. Prospective buyers should consider these additional expenses when budgeting for their new RAV4.

What is the fuel economy of the 2021 Toyota RAV4?

Fuel economy is a standout aspect of the 2021 RAV4, particularly in its hybrid configurations. The most efficient model boasts fuel consumption figures as low as 4.7L/100km, making it a highly economical choice for budget-conscious drivers.

Non-hybrid models also offer respectable efficiency, ensuring that the RAV4 remains a cost-effective vehicle to run. Even the least efficient variant manages to keep fuel consumption to a moderate 7.5L/100km, which is impressive for an SUV of its size and capability.

What are the warranty details for the 2021 Toyota RAV4?

Toyota’s reputation for reliability is further bolstered by its comprehensive warranty offerings. The 2021 RAV4 comes with a five-year unlimited km warranty, providing owners with peace of mind and assurance in the longevity of their vehicle.

What is the disadvantage of RAV4?

While the RAV4 boasts many advantages, some critiques point to a ride that can be firmer than some competitors, potentially affecting comfort on rougher roads. Additionally, the infotainment system, while feature-rich, can sometimes be less intuitive compared to offerings from other brands.
